Self-concept, self-esteem, self-efficacy, and self-presentation are the four components of self-perception.

What is Self-perception?

Self-perception is the process through which people analyze their own actions and form inferences about their inner selves, including their thoughts, feelings, and attitudes.

This process takes place when people must infer information about their mental states from their own behavior and the environment around them because they do not have direct access to their own internal states.

Self-perception is essential to self-awareness and self-concept because it enables people to comprehend who they are and where they fit in the world.

Therefore, Self-concept, self-esteem, self-efficacy, and self-presentation are the four components of self-perception.

Your body responds to stress by releasing hormones that increase your heart and breathing rates and ready your muscles to respond. Yet if your stress response doesn't stop firing, and these stress levels stay elevated far longer than is necessary for survival, it can take a toll on your health.
